Solutions Architect

OpenZeppelin
Summary
Join OpenZeppelin's Financial Market Team as a Solution Architect and become a key technical liaison for institutional clients entering the Web3 space. You will understand the technical requirements of traditional financial institutions and tailor OpenZeppelin’s offerings to meet their needs. Act as a trusted advisor and technical account manager, bridging the gap between TradFi infrastructure and onchain opportunities. This high-impact role combines technical expertise, consultative problem-solving, and collaboration with internal teams. You will lead technical discovery sessions, deliver product demos, assess client security requirements, and collaborate on product refinement. Create technical proposals, develop Proofs of Concept (PoCs), and provide technical support. Represent OpenZeppelin through thought leadership at industry events.
Requirements
- 2+ years in a Solution Architect or technical sales engineering role
- Excellent communication skills, with the ability to simplify complex technical concepts for non-technical and executive audiences
- Strong programming skills in TypeScript/JavaScript and Solidity
- Deep understanding of Ethereum and blockchain infrastructure
-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Computer Science, Software Engineering, Information Technology, or equivalent industry experience
- Deep understanding of security concerns and best practices in smart contract development
- Proven experience building and delivering PoCs and technical proposals for enterprise clients
- Experience supporting enterprise clients in a pre-sales or consultative capacity
- Familiarity with the workflows and expectations of traditional financial institutions
- Strong organizational and project management abilities
Responsibilities
- Serve as the technical account manager for major financial institutions, ensuring their technical needs are fully understood and addressed
- Lead technical discovery sessions and deliver live product demos for enterprise clients
- Assess client security requirements to design tailored solutions using OpenZeppelin’s products and services
- Collaborate with Product and Security Services teams to refine offerings and prioritize enhancements based on client feedback
- Create detailed technical proposals and solution documents to support seamless transitions from pre-sales to implementation
- Develop Proofs of Concept (PoCs) to demonstrate use cases in tokenization, DeFi integration, and secure smart contract systems
- Provide technical support and architectural guidance to priority clients throughout the engagement lifecycle
- Represent OpenZeppelin through thought leadership at webinars, conferences, and public forums to evangelize secure blockchain practices
Preferred Qualifications
- Hands-on experience deploying Solidity smart contracts (ERC20, ERC721, etc)
- Familiarity with financial products like tokenized securities, stablecoins, or payment rails
- Experience with CI/CD pipelines or serverless infrastructure
- Prior work in regulated financial environments or with compliance teams
- Fluency in Spanish or Portuguese
- Public speaking experience (webinars, conference talks, etc.)
